About Thesis*

Thesis* is the crypto venture studio behind Fold, Keep, tBTC, Saddle and Tally. We’re a fun, down-to-earth, fast-paced, highly collaborative, and fully remote team.


About the Role:

The PeopleOps (and office) Assistant for Thesis will support the Steering Team and PeopleOps Manager. You will be the primary point of contact in offering a variety of clerical, administrative, and operational support to our satellite office in Atlanta, GA, as well as confidence in supporting our PeopleOps initiatives remotely.


About You:

  • I love logistics! You are capable of coordinating both in person or remotely from the simplest task to the most complex
  • You will be the supporting anchor between PeopleOps, Operations and the different team members onsite in Atlanta. You will be the go-to-person to ensure action items make it to the finish line
  • You have a proactive approach to oversee projects start to finish
  • You have strong interpersonal and clear communication skills, plus actively listen
  • You are tech-savvy, knowledgeable and can follow security protocols
  • You are driven. Not only do you love completing your goals but are keen on ensuring others complete and accomplish their goals too
  • You have the ability to multitask and dominate coordinating people, schedules, and you care
  • You have high integrity and are trustworthy and reliable to confidentiality operate around sensitive materials and conversations


What You’ll Do:

  • Support and coordinate with PeopleOps on a daily basis to ensure, the office and the team are receiving quality support
  • Work with PeopleOps to support successful onboarding. Help maintain company wide documentation is kept up to date. Play a supporting role to ensure the new hire experience is seamless for all employees and contractors
  • Be the main point of contact and the face of Thesis onsite in the Atlanta office as well as support our cultural tenants online
  • Office Management: Maintain office inventory, coordinate ordering and delivery of supplies. Be the point of contact for office guests, shipping and receiving, overall facilitator when needed onsite. Main POC for our FedEx, UPS, USPS accounts. Responsible for checking mail and packages on a regular basis. Check incoming messages from email and main office phone line
  • Help support the occasional planning of offsite events
  • Manage branded swag! From merchandise samples, tracking inventory and supporting our different project campaigns
  • Support a fun, work environment both in person and fully online
  • Display a positive attitude and be able to shift your work to special projects as needed. Flexibility is key!
  • Flex your project management skills to properly prioritize tasks assigned to the office and ensure personal work is properly completed by requested deadlines, whether ad hoc or planned
  • Host a weekly check-in with PeopleOps to maintain business operations are on track in a weekly stand up
  • Be available to be at the office for on-site meetings, be the catch all for miscellaneous items, run occasional errands without notice
  • Other duties as assigned


Ideally, What You’ll Have:

  • 1-2 years of experience in a supporting role or administrative capacity
  • Have the ability to collaborate with leads and others remotely and also in person
  • A passion for people; learning about PeopleOps and are crypto curious!
  • A reputation for responsiveness, thoroughness and accuracy
  • Organized, self-motivated, detailed-oriented, works well under occasional pressure
  • Comfortable in a small team, start up setting


Location:

We are remote-first with the understanding you must be physically located in the metro Atlanta area with reliable transportation.


Benefits:

At Thesis*, we work in a fun, fast-paced environment that operates by collaborating both remotely and in person when we can. We offer a competitive salary, full health benefits and a number of other perks.

How much do crypto jobs pay?

The salaries for cryptocurrency jobs vary widely depending on the specific role, industry, location, experience, and other factors

However, in general, cryptocurrency jobs tend to pay relatively well compared to other industries

Here are some examples of average salaries for popular cryptocurrency jobs:

  1. Blockchain Developer: The average salary for a blockchain developer in the US is around $105,000 per year, with salaries ranging from $60,000 to $180,000 per year.
  2. Cryptocurrency Analyst: The average salary for a cryptocurrency analyst in the US is around $85,000 per year, with salaries ranging from $50,000 to $135,000 per year.
  3. Cryptocurrency Trader: The average salary for a cryptocurrency trader in the US is around $95,000 per year, with salaries ranging from $40,000 to $180,000 per year.
  4. Marketing and PR Manager: The average salary for a marketing and PR manager in the US is around $77,000 per year, with salaries ranging from $43,000 to $128,000 per year.
  5. Crypto Lawyer: The average salary for a crypto lawyer in the US is around $120,000 per year, with salaries ranging from $70,000 to $200,000 per year.

Is crypto jobs legit?

Yes, cryptocurrency jobs are generally legitimate, and the industry has created many job opportunities over the years

As the cryptocurrency industry has grown, it has attracted a significant number of legitimate businesses and organizations that require talented individuals to work in various roles, such as blockchain development, cryptocurrency analysis, trading, marketing, public relations, law, and compliance, among others

However, as with any industry, there are also fraudulent job postings and scams that try to take advantage of people looking for work

It is essential to be cautious and thoroughly research any company or job opportunity before applying or accepting a position

You should always verify that the job posting is from a legitimate company and never provide sensitive personal or financial information without ensuring that the opportunity is genuine

To avoid scams, you can do the following:

  1. Research the company before applying for a job or accepting a job offer. Check the company's website, social media, and reviews to ensure that it is legitimate.
  2. Verify the job posting and contact information. Ensure that the email, phone number, or website listed in the job posting is valid.
  3. Don't pay for a job or training. A legitimate company will not ask you to pay for a job or training.
  4. Be wary of job offers that sound too good to be true. If a job offer promises a high salary or unrealistic benefits, it could be a scam.

What careers are there in crypto?

The market of cryptocurrency jobs has grown rapidly in recent years, creating a wide range of career opportunities in various sectors

Here are some of the careers in crypto that you can explore:

  1. Blockchain Consultant: Consultants offer advice to businesses and organizations that are exploring the implementation of blockchain technology. They help with strategic planning, implementation, and optimization.
  2. Blockchain Developer: Developers are responsible for creating and maintaining blockchain-based applications and smart contracts. They need to have experience in coding languages like Solidity, C++, and Python.
  3. Crypto Compliance Officer: These professionals ensure that businesses operating in the crypto industry comply with relevant laws and regulations.
  4. Crypto Journalist: A journalist who specializes in reporting on cryptocurrencies and the blockchain industry. They write news articles, feature stories, and analysis.
  5. Crypto Lawyer: Lawyers who specialize in the crypto industry help navigate complex regulatory and legal frameworks.
  6. Cryptocurrency Analyst: An analyst researches and analyzes cryptocurrencies and the market trends. They provide insights on trading, investments, and risk management.
  7. Cryptocurrency Educator: Educators help individuals and businesses understand the concepts and technicalities of cryptocurrencies and the blockchain technology.
  8. Cryptocurrency Trader: Traders buy and sell cryptocurrencies on exchanges, making profits by predicting market movements.
  9. Marketing and PR Manager: These professionals are responsible for promoting crypto projects, managing the brand's online presence, and building community engagement.

Can you make a career out of cryptocurrency?

Yes, it is possible to make a career out of cryptocurrency

The cryptocurrency industry has grown rapidly in recent years, and there are now many job opportunities available in various sectors related to blockchain and digital currencies

Some of the most common career paths in cryptocurrency include blockchain development, cryptocurrency trading, cryptocurrency analysis, marketing and public relations, and cryptocurrency journalism

There are also roles in cryptocurrency consulting, law, and compliance, among others

To pursue a career in cryptocurrency, it is important to have a strong understanding of the technology and how it works

This may require education or training in computer science, economics, or finance, depending on the specific career path you choose

Additionally, keeping up with the latest developments in the industry is crucial to stay competitive and relevant

As with any career, success in the cryptocurrency industry also requires a strong work ethic, dedication, and a willingness to continuously learn and adapt to new developments

While the industry is still relatively new and rapidly evolving, it has the potential to offer exciting and rewarding career opportunities for those who are passionate about the technology and willing to put in the effort to succeed.

What is crypto jobs?

Crypto jobs refer to employment opportunities in the cryptocurrency industry

This can include jobs related to the development of cryptocurrency technology, such as blockchain development, as well as jobs in crypto-related companies, such as exchanges or payment processing firms

Some examples of crypto jobs include blockchain engineers, crypto traders, and compliance specialists

These jobs often require specialized knowledge and expertise in the field of cryptocurrencies and blockchain technology.
